Description
Our highly reliable Raman fiber amplifiers (RFA) are based on patented technology. With a high power of up to 30 W, the amplifiers cover the wavelength range from 1120 to 1370 nm, which is not accessible by Yb or Er fiber amplifiers. The RFA is designed using TOPTICA’s high-quality engineering excellence and utilizing a stable European & North American supply chain. The all-fiber design requires no realignment and provides a high degree of stability. The RFA offers a wide tuning range of up to 10 nm, a relative intensity noise <1% RMS (10 Hz-10 MHz), and excellent long-term RMS power stability of less than 0.5% over 100 hours (with a TA pro seed laser).
The RFA utilizes the proven and stable DL pro or TA pro as a seed laser, enabling seamless integration into the TOPTICA environment of, for example wavelength stabilization options.
The system consists of two modules:
The Fiber Pump Module: Providing pump light for the RFA module
The Raman Fiber Amplifier Module: High power amplifier module with inputs from the pump module and the seed laser
Specifications
Type: Raman Fiber Amplifier
Operation: Single-Frequency, CW
Wavelength: 1120–1370 nm
Output Power: Up to 30 W
Tuning Range: Up to 10 nm
Intensity Noise: <1% RMS
Power Stability: <0.5% RMS / 100 h*
Polarization: Linear, PER >20 dB
Output: Collimated
Seed Laser: DL Pro / TA Pro
* With TA pro seed laser.
